Tennis: Poland’s Świątek through to 3rd round of French Open

29.05.2024 21:00
Poland's Iga Świątek has struggled into the third round of the French Open Grand Slam tennis tournament, with a thrilling win over Japanese Naomi Osaka.

The Polish world No. 1, who is the defending champion in Paris, overpowered Osaka 7-6, 1-6, 7-5 in the second round of the women’s singles on Wednesday, despite trailing 2-5 in the third set.

The 22-year-old Pole battled back from match point to break Osaka and keep alive her chances of a fourth French Open championship.

Świątek, who triumphed at Roland Garros last year and in 2022 and 2020, will next face the winner between Croatia's Jana Fett and the Czech Republic's Marie Bouzková for a place in the last 16.

Meanwhile, Poland's Magda Linette crashed out of the women's singles in Paris after losing 1-6, 1-6 to Russian Liudmila Samsonova in the first round on Monday.

On the men's side, Poland’s world No. 8 Hubert Hurkacz defeated Japan's Shintaro Mochizuki in the first round.

His second-round encounter with American Brandon Nakashima was interrupted by rain on Wednesday.

The 2024 French Open runs until June 9.
